[PATCH] net/null: Add fast mbuf release TX offload

Added fast mbuf release, re-using the existing mbuf pool pointer
in the queue structure.

@@ -34,6 +34,17 @@ struct pmd_internals;
struct null_queue {
struct pmd_internals *internals;
+ /**
+ * For RX queue:
+ * Mempool to allocate mbufs from.
+ *
+ * For TX queue:
+ * Mempool to free mbufs to, if fast release of mbufs is enabled.
+ * UINTPTR_MAX if the mempool for fast release of mbufs has not yet been detected.
+ * NULL if fast release of mbufs is not enabled.
+ *
+ * @see RTE_ETH_TX_OFFLOAD_MBUF_FAST_FREE
+ */
struct rte_mempool *mb_pool;
void *dummy_packet;
@@ -151,7 +162,16 @@ eth_null_tx(void *q, struct rte_mbuf **bufs, uint16_t nb_bufs)
for (i = 0; i < nb_bufs; i++)
bytes += rte_pktmbuf_pkt_len(bufs[i]);
- rte_pktmbuf_free_bulk(bufs, nb_bufs);
+ if (h->mb_pool != NULL) { /* RTE_ETH_TX_OFFLOAD_MBUF_FAST_FREE */
+ if (unlikely(h->mb_pool == (void *)UINTPTR_MAX)) {
+ if (unlikely(nb_bufs == 0))
+ return 0; /* Do not dereference uninitialized bufs[0]. */
+ h->mb_pool = bufs[0]->pool;
+ }
+ rte_mbuf_raw_free_bulk(h->mb_pool, bufs, nb_bufs);
+ } else {
+ rte_pktmbuf_free_bulk(bufs, nb_bufs);
+ }
rte_atomic_fetch_add_explicit(&h->tx_pkts, nb_bufs, rte_memory_order_relaxed);
rte_atomic_fetch_add_explicit(&h->tx_bytes, bytes, rte_memory_order_relaxed);
